Through net metering, your home doesn't just consume energy – it generates, stores, and trades it. Here's how this ingenious ...
Can mobile solar systems and microgrids just plug in like typical appliances? A number of policy and utility regulations ...
Solar power continues to reach new heights every year. Set to be the largest source of renewable energy power within the next decade, ...
The drive to decarbonize our economies through electrification and clean energy continues to generate momentum around battery ...
An off-grid solar system is a self-sustaining power setup that operates independently from the national electricity grid.